Antarctic icefish rewired their skulls to win an evolutionary arms race
*
Antarctica's Southern Ocean is one of the most demanding places on Earth when it comes to survival. Its waters plunge below freezing, long periods of darkness restrict growth and feeding, and food webs shift with relentless climate swings. Yet one group of fish -- the notothenioids, . . .
